LaQuerdra Edwards won $10 million in the California lottery after "some rude person" bumped her, forcing her to push the wrong vending machine button for a Scratchers in ticket she had no intention of buying.
According to Huffington Post, Edwards purchased her ticket at a Vons Supermarket in Tarzana, which received $50,000 for selling the big winner.
"I almost crashed my car. I pulled over, looked at it again and again, scanned it with my app, and I just kept thinking this can't be right. All I remember saying once I found out how much I just won was, I'm rich!" said Edwards.
She was driving on the freeway when she realized the $30 ticket had reaped the top prize.
